Overview
The MAX1069ACUD is a low-power, 14-bit successive-approximation analog-to-digital converter (ADC) produced by Analog Devices Inc./Maxim Integrated. This device is designed for high precision and low power consumption, making it suitable for a variety of applications requiring accurate analog-to-digital conversion.
The MAX1069ACUD features an on-chip 4MHz clock and a +4.096V internal reference voltage. It operates from a single supply and includes an I²C-compatible 2-wire serial interface capable of both fast and high-speed modes. The device also includes automatic power-down through AutoShutdown™, which significantly reduces power consumption between conversions.
Key Specifications
Parameter | Value |
---|---|
Resolution | 14 bits |
Conversion Rate | Up to 58.6 ksps |
Internal Reference Voltage | +4.096V |
Supply Voltage (Analog) | 4.75V to 5.25V |
Supply Voltage (Digital) | 2.7V to 5.5V |
Operating Temperature Range | -40°C to +85°C |
Package | 14-pin TSSOP |
Power Consumption (Max Conversion Rate) | 5mW |
Power Consumption (AutoShutdown™ at 1ksps) | < 50µA |
Key Features
- Low power consumption with automatic power-down through AutoShutdown™
- On-chip 4MHz clock and +4.096V internal reference voltage
- I²C-compatible 2-wire serial interface with fast and high-speed modes
- Single analog input with unipolar conversion
- Full-scale analog input range determined by internal reference or external reference voltage (1V to AVDD)
- Four address select inputs (ADD0-ADD3) allowing up to 16 devices on the same bus
- Separate digital supply voltage for direct interfacing with +2.7V to +5.5V digital logic
